i have tracking software on my droplet and 200 hundred clicks is missing compare to reports on the adnetwork i saw that i recive much more clicks 417 all this in one day(my droplet is 1g ram) ,
i try to figure out if this my droplet is not able to handle sow much clicks or the problem is with the tracking software itself ?!
1.sow there is a way to check how much clicks my droplet can handle or some program to check performance?? ( i look on the graphs of digital ocean and their huge spikes)
2.as i heard that 1g ram vps can handle 3000 - 4000 clicks a day or it just untrue?

This question was answered by @tdebarbora:
nginx will have no problem handling 3000 - 4000 clicks a day, as long as they are not simultaneous clicks. This really comes down to the tracking software you are using. Different web analytic software will have different rules as to what it counts as a click.
